CLOUDS' New Track "How Can I Be There" Is The Saddest, Slowest Thing You'll Hear Today

Featuring members of Shapes Of Despair, Barren Earth, and My Dying Bride!

How Clouds is still unknown to the legions of metal fans out there, despite its 2014 masterpiece Doliu, is completely beyond me. The band features vocalists Jón Aldará (Barren Earth, Hamferð) and Pim Blankenstein (Officium Triste), keyboardist Kostas Panagiotou (ex-Crippled Black Phoenix), guitarists Déhà (Black Sin, Deos, God Enslavement) and Jarno Salomaa (Shape of Despair), and drummer/vocalist Daniel Neagoe (Shape of Despair, Sidious).

Clouds will be releasing its sophomore effort titled Departe on November 1, and the new song "How Can I Be There" is everything Doliu was and so much more. If you're looking for slow, morose, and absolutely gray, then you're in the right place. Oh, and as an added bonus, Shaun MacGowan of My Dying Bride will contribute violin tracks to Departe!
